Leighton township is located in Allegan County, Michigan. Leighton township has a 2026 population of 7,255. Leighton township is currently growing at a rate of 1.47% annually and its population has increased by 3.04% since the most recent census, which recorded a population of 7,041 in 2020.
The median household income in Leighton township is $98,286 with a poverty rate of 2.71%. The median age in Leighton township is 36.8 years: 36 years for males, and 38.5 years for females. For every 100 females there are 99.7 males.

The racial composition of Leighton township includes 92.19% White, and smaller percentages for Black or African American, other race, Native American and multiracial populations.

Leighton township's average per capita income is $55,255. Household income levels show a median of $98,286. The poverty rate stands at 2.71%.
